Understanding Tilt and Turn Window Mechanism
Before diving into repairs, it's important to understand the basics of how [tilt And turn window knob repair](https://k12.instructure.com/eportfolios/1175679/entries/3786365) and turn windows operate. The system includes a handle (the knob), a multi-point locking system, and metal hinges that work in 2 modes: one for tilting the window open at the top (for ventilation) and one for fully turning the window open.

Try using lube around the base of the knob and let it sit for numerous minutes. You can likewise carefully wiggle the knob while pulling it to see if it loosens up. If that does not work, you might require to eliminate it powerfully, however take care not to harm the window.
How can I tell if my window knob needs replacing?
Indications that replacement is essential include physical damage, fractures, or considerable wear where the knob connects. If it doesn't operate effectively after lubrication and cleansing, it's most likely time for a brand-new knob.
Where can I buy replacement knobs for tilt and turn windows?
Replacement knobs can be discovered at regional hardware shops or online sellers that focus on window hardware. Always make sure compatibility with your particular window design.
How frequently should I keep my tilt and turn windows?
Routine upkeep is crucial for keeping your windows in great working condition. A yearly cleansing and lubrication of the systems is normally suggested, but you need to check the knobs and mechanisms more frequently.
Can I repair a defective locking mechanism myself?
While minor adjustments and lubrication are generally DIY-friendly, complex problems with the locking mechanism may need a professional. If you're uncertain, it's best to seek advice from a window specialist.
